Top pay as a share of expenses
In 2024, the highest total compensation at FOUNTAIN HILLS YOUTH SUBSTANCE ABUSE PREV COALITION equaled 20% of the organization's total expenses. The median for mental health & crisis intervention organizations is 9%.
Based on 5,568 mental health & crisis intervention organizations, each measured at its most recent filing year with reported expenses and compensation.

What are FOUNTAIN HILLS YOUTH SUBSTANCE ABUSE PREV COALITION's revenue and expenses?
In 2024, FOUNTAIN HILLS YOUTH SUBSTANCE ABUSE PREV COALITION reported $233k in total revenue and $176k in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
